Overview

Actively engage and support families therapeutically

Full time, fixed term contract, based at the Loddon Care Hub in Bendigo. The Care Hub supports those entering care arrangements for the first time.

Your role

Leading therapeutic practice at the Care Hub based in Bendigo. The Therapeutic Specialist primarily assists the team providing assessment and support to children, young people and their families providing family therapy interventions and training for clinical staff working with children and young people experiencing impacts of trauma.

Position objectives

- To promote ability of children and young people to recover from the effects of abuse, family violence, trauma and loss.

- To resource Care Hub staff and others to provide nurturing, therapeutic, reparative care for children and young people who present with complex needs and challenging behaviours using a trauma framework.

More information about the Care Hub can be found here: https://www.anglicarevic.org.au/careers/loddon-care-hub/

What are we looking for

- Experience developing intervention plans and mentoring and coaching staff in therapeutic responses

- Experience with trauma/mental health of children and young people

- Experience facilitating reflective practice and clinical supervisions for staff

- Experience providing secondary consults and training for clinical staff working with children and young people experiencing impacts of trauma

Qualifications

A relevant degree in Social Work, Psychology, Family Therapy, Occupational Therapy or a related degree in Behavioural Sciences.
